Psalm 31
In you, ADONAI, I take refuge; let me never be put to shame; in your justice, save me! 2 Turn your ear toward me, come quickly to my rescue, be for me
a rock of strength, a fortress to keep me safe. 3 Since you are my rock and fortress, lead me and guide me for your name's sake. 4 Free me from the
net they have hidden to catch me, because you are my strength. 5 Into your hand I commit my spirit; you will redeem me, ADONAI, God of truth. 6 I hate
those who serve worthless idols; as for me, I trust in ADONAI. 7 I will rejoice and be glad in your grace, for you see my affliction, you know how
distressed I am. 8 You did not hand me over to the enemy; you set my feet where I can move freely. 9 Show me favor, ADONAI, for I am in trouble. My
eyes grow dim with anger, my soul and body as well. 10 For my life is worn out with sorrow and my years with sighing; my strength gives out under my
guilt, and my bones are wasting away. 11 I am scorned by all my adversaries, and even more by my neighbors; even to acquaintances I am an object of
fear when they see me in the street, they turn away from me. 12 Like a dead man, I have passed from their minds; I have become like a broken pot. 13
All I hear is whispering, terror is all around me; they plot together against me, scheming to take my life. 14 But I, I trust in you, ADONAI; I say,
"You are my God." 15 My times are in your hand; rescue me from my enemies' power, from those who persecute me. 16 Make your face shine on your
servant; in your grace, save me. 17 ADONAI, don't let me be put to shame, for I have called on you; let the wicked be put to shame, let them be
silenced in Sh'ol. 18 May lying lips be struck dumb, that speak insolently against the righteous with such pride and contempt. 19 But oh, how great is
your goodness, which you have stored up for those who fear you, which you do for those who take refuge in you, before people's very eyes! 20 In the
shelter of your presence you hide them from human plots, you conceal them in your shelter, safe from contentious tongues. 21 Blessed be ADONAI! For he
has shown me his amazing grace when I was in a city under siege. 22 As for me, in my alarm I said, "I have been cut off from your sight!"Nevertheless,
you heard my pleas when I cried out to you. 23 Love ADONAI, you faithful of his. ADONAI preserves the loyal, but the proud he repays in full. 24 Be
strong, and fill your hearts with courage, all of you who hope in ADONAI.
Psalm 25
1 I lift my inner being to you, ADONAI; 2 I trust you, my God. Don't let me be disgraced, don't let my enemies gloat over me. 3 No one waiting for you
will be disgraced; disgrace awaits those who break faith for no reason. 4 Make me know your ways, ADONAI, teach me your paths. 5 Guide me in your
truth, and teach me; for you are the God who saves me, my hope is in you all day long. 6 Remember your compassion and grace, ADONAI; for these are
ages old. 7 Don't remember my youthful sins or transgressions; but remember me according to your grace for the sake of your goodness, ADONAI. 8 ADONAI
is good, and he is fair; this is why he teaches sinners the way [to live], 9 leads the humble to do what is right and teaches the humble [to live] his
way. 10 All ADONAI's paths are grace and truth to those who keep his covenant and instructions. 11 For the sake of your name, ADONAI, forgive my
wickedness, great though it is. 12 Who is the person who fears ADONAI? He will teach him the way to choose. 13 He will remain prosperous, and his
descendants will inherit the land. 14 ADONAI relates intimately with those who fear him; he makes them know his covenant. 15 My eyes are always
directed toward ADONAI, for he will free my feet from the net. 16 Turn to me, and show me your favor; for I am alone and oppressed. 17 The troubles of
my heart are growing and growing; bring me out of my distress. 18 See my affliction and suffering, and take all my sins away. 19 Consider my enemies,
how many there are and how cruelly they hate me. 20 Protect me and rescue me; don't let me be disgraced, for I take refuge in you. 21 Let integrity
and uprightness preserve me, because my hope is in you.
